Intel Core i7 7700T vs AMD Ryzen 3 5425U

We compared two desktop CPUs: Intel Core i7 7700T with 4 cores 2.9GHz and AMD Ryzen 3 5425U with 4 cores 2.7G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

Intel Core i7 7700T 's Advantages
Higher base frequency (2.9GHz vs 2.7GHz)
AMD Ryzen 3 5425U 's Advantages
Released 5 years late
Higher specification of memory (LPDDR4x-4267 vs DDR4-2400)
Larger memory bandwidth (51.2GB/s vs 38.4GB/s)
Lower TDP (10W vs 35W)
